Responsibilities:
Responsible for developing the financial and assortment plans by department for medium volume stores. Ensures proper execution of merchandise strategy via the Assortment Planning Process.
Manages Open to Buy process by store to support inventory goals. Identifies and exploits sales opportunities. Recommends disposition plans to liquidate aged inventory or over stock situations. Completes ad hoc analysis by store, department, vendor, style, color and graphic.
Specific Responsibilities:
Financial Planning
Develops monthly sales plans using the corporate goals and strategies, by store, by department.
Establishes markdown and receipt plans by month to support the monthly sales plan.
Ensures all financial components achieved including sales, gross margin and inventory turnover.
Financial/Assortment Planning
Previews the corporate approved vendor, style and graphic options by Sourcing. Provides feedback to Sourcing regarding additional category, vendor, style, color and graphic needs.
Completes assortment plan by store, identifying the appropriate style, graphic and color choices using the store assortment tool and based on store needs.
Recaps and analyzes weekly/monthly sales, inventory, and turn position as it relates to plan, last year and last week/month.
Financial/Assortment Analysis and Reporting
Manages inventory levels by store using an OTB process.
Forecasts future month financial components by store, by department.
Executes purchase order placement/modification/cancellation recommendations based on OTB disposition.
Store/Vendor Communication Process
Responds to store emails, faxes, phone messages in a timely manner.
Responds to stores merchandise requests in a timely and financially responsible manner.
Conducts regular store visits.
Offers solutions to store issues regarding assortment breath and depth.
Ensures stores are scanning re-orders regularly for all key items.
Provides purchase orders to vendors in a timely manner with appropriate lead-times.
Provides item forecasts to vendors as requested by Sourcing.
Communicates delivery expectations to all vendors.
Fosters open and honest communication with the stores and vendors.
